Which type of poem is not classified as a narrative?<br> Limerick<br> Sonnet<br> Epic<br> Ballad
sineoko [7]

<u><em>A lyrical poem is a comparatively short, non-narrative poem</em></u>.

<u>The subcategories of the lyric are</u>: <u><em>elegy, ode, </em></u><u><em>sonnet</em></u><u><em> and dramatic monologue, and the most occasional poetry</em></u>.

<u><em>The correct an swer is</em></u>: <u>Sonnet</u>.
